Question 6
Which of the following statements are true?

(i) Sudden action in response to something in the environment is called reflex action.

(ii) Sensory neurons carry signals from the spinal cord to muscles.

(iii) Motor neurons carry signals from receptors to the spinal cord.

(iv) The path through which signals are transmitted from a receptor to a muscle or a gland is called reflex arc.

(a) (i) and (ii)
(b) (i) and (iii)
(c) (i) and (iv)
(d) (i) , (ii) and (iii)​​​​​​​

Solution

(c) (i) and (iv)

The correct statements are

(i) Sudden action in response to something in the environment is called reflex action.

(ii) Motor neurons carry signals from spinal cord to muscles.

(iii) Sensory neurons carry signals from receptors to spinal cord.

(iv) The path through which signals are transmitted from a receptor to a muscle or a gland is called reflex arc.
